Farewell Lake depth map

Farewell Lake in Jackson County, Michigan reaches a depth of more than 43 feet at its deepest surveyed contour. The official Michigan survey maps 11 depth bands across 23 contour lines. Farewell Lake depth chart data
Depth contourShare of mapped area inside it
5 ftabout 100%
10 ftabout 30%
20 ftabout 19%
30 ftabout 9%
40 ftunder 1%

Share of the surveyed surface area enclosed by each depth contour, computed from the Michigan DNR Inland Lake Contours data.

Farewell Lake depth map FAQs

How deep is Farewell Lake?
Farewell Lake is more than 43 feet deep. The deepest contour in the Michigan DNR Inland Lake Contours survey is the 43 foot line, and the lake continues deeper inside it, with 11 depth bands mapped in total.
Where is the deepest part of Farewell Lake?
The deepest surveyed water on Farewell Lake sits toward the southeastern corner of the lake, inside the 43 ft contour. The interactive depth map above shows the full basin outline and the breaks leading into it.
